Brezza's 2011 Barolo Riserva Sarmassa Vigna Bricco, from the top of Sarmassa, is decidedly firm and unyielding today, which is a bit out of character for the year, but also incredibly suggestive for the future. Hints of lavender, sage, violets and plums gradually open up in the glass, but this powerhouse is built for cellaring, so readers will have to be patient. The intensely savory finish is a thing of beauty

Antonio Galloni - Vinous Media (93+)
